Best time to go to Hanoi

The best time to visit Hanoi is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. June is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ly sunny with moderate r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January63.0°F (17.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
February66.9°F (19.4°C)No R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
March72.1°F (22.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April77.4°F (25.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May82.9°F (28.3°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
June86.2°F (30.1°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
July85.3°F (29.6°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
August83.7°F (28.7°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
September81.5°F (27.5°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October77.0°F (25.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
November72.5°F (22.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
December64.6°F (18.1°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High

Stay near popular Hanoi attractions

A traditional temple with a dragon roof, surrounded by lush greenery and a calm lake.

Hoan Kiem Lake

9.2/10 (5,833 reviews)
This legendary lake holds Hanoi's heart with its ancient turtle storey and iconic red bridge. Stroll the lakeside paths at dawn to witness locals practising tai chi against the misty water backdrop.

West Lake

9.0/10 (1,207 reviews)
Hanoi's largest freshwater lake offers a tranquil escape with a scenic 17-kilometer cycling path around its shores. Arrive during lotus season (May-July) to witness the water transformed by vibrant blooms.

Dong Xuan Market

8.2/10 (2,914 reviews)
Hanoi's largest indoor market since 1889, Dong Xuan offers three floors of authentic Vietnamese goods and culture. Browse handcrafted souvenirs or experience the weekend night market's vibrant performances.

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um

8.6/10 (2,922 reviews)
This imposing granite structure houses Vietnam's revolutionary leader in a glass sarcophagus. Visitors observe in respectful silence while guards in pristine white uniforms maintain the solemn atmosphere.
